Fiesta Henderson Player Room Review
Nice little place to sweat the progressive
04/09/07, Player: EKshine
Total Rating: 3.50
Room Quality Rating: 3
Room Quality Description: The Fiesta Henderson is a nice room set upstairs near the buffet restaurant. They have about 8 tables but I only saw 5 used at the busiest weekend times. Most of the time thought they are dealing 2-4 and 3-6 limit. Friday night they spread a 1-1 NL game with a $79 max buy in. It's a quiet, friendly room that appeals to locals.
The vibe was quiet due primarily to its location off the casino floor. The 5 or 6 flat screens are usually showing sports and restrooms were nearby
Competition Rating: 4
Competition Description: The players were primarily local with a few tourists mixed in. The play at the limit tables was unremarkable but difficult due to the fact that so many times you can get in with the best and get drawn out against. 5-6 handed flops were common. So somebody is either apologizing for sucking out on you or scolding you for playing such weak hands (having just been the suckee).
Dealer Rating: 3
Dealer Description: The dealers were all friendly and courteous, willing to explain the various bonuses and asking you for your players card. Auto shufflers keep the game moving, but overall the pace of the game was a little slower than I am used to for a live game.
Cocktail Rating: 5
Cocktail Description: Over the weekend the cocktail service was at a nice steady pace. I'm giving it an excellent rating for the pace, not the frequency or quality (though they do have an above average beer selection). I don't want somebody coming every 5 minutes, but at this room whenever I needed a beverage, a server was always by within a few minutes.
Management Rating: 3
Management Description: Mangement was friendly and the monitors for the waiting lists were always up to date. One time my seat was called while I was in the middle of a craps roll down on the casino floor. I had the boxman call up to the poker room to say I was coming and they held my seat for me.
Comps Rating: 4
Comps Description: For hotel guests you get a coupon at check in for $5 in comped chips when you buy in for at least $20.
The Stations casino chain has a $200,000 progressive bad beat jackpot that pays everyone seated with a players card a minimum of $200 when it hits so many players bank on the occasional jackpot without having to go up against stiffer competition at Red Rock or Boulder Station.
But in addition to the bad beat they do have a manager's choice high hand of the day which is random and kind of fun (Ex; four 8's with a queen could get $750), and they also had a quads or better "bingo" card on the wall that if you hit you got bonus $$$ from $50 to $250 depending on if you complete a line across the board.
